This essay delves into the American Revolution, highlighting the revolutionaries' rejection of British dominance and their declaration of independence for the United States. It emphasizes the desire for freedom, land, and political power, fueled by instances like Ebenezer MacIntosh's protests against colonial policies and the Stamp Act of 1765. The essay references Thomas Paine's sentiments on Britain's oppressive actions and Gary Nash's study revealing economic disparities in Boston, underscoring the colonists' rallying cry against taxation without representation.
